I run my UV pump right ahead of my refugium and the output right before my return pump. I don’t know if this made a difference or not, I stocked a 75 gal tank with pods once or twice, then didn’t again. When our clowns started spawning, I decided to try to raise them. I started culturing rotifers, and that is actually what got us started as a hobby selling a little in here to help pay for the salt and equipment. Lol turned into a full time business. That to say, that the 75 gl I referred to has pods established in it with a UV running definitely slow enough to kill everything as I run it for parasite control mostly. I discovered them when I was up late at night capturing babies.

This to say, that if you stock properly and the right pods you can have them colonize a tank with UV. They will colonize in your DT and your fuge. As for phytoplankton, yes obviously going through the UV should kill live phyto. I shut down my return pumps for 45 minutes each night when I feed. I dose my phyto then to allow it you work through the DT without contact with the fuge, skimmer or UV. I’m sure I lose some, but I’m sure a lot gets consumed as well.

We recommend 2 ml per gallon actual tank volume. Don’t know the size of the cap but a teaspoon is roughly 5 ml. Theoretically you cannot overdose phytoplankton unless you actually turn your water green.
